A Rövid szöveg és a Hosszú szöveg típusú mezők (más néven Feljegyzés) a leggyakrabban használt adattípusok. A szövegformázással két lehetőség közül választhat: megtarthatja az alapértelmezett formátumokat, vagy létrehozhat egy egyéni formátumot. Amikor formázást alkalmaz egy táblamezőre, a program automatikusan ugyanazt a formátumot alkalmazza minden olyan űrlap- vagy jelentésvezérlőre, amelyet később az adott táblamezőhöz köt. A formázás csak az adatok megjelenítését módosítja, és nincs hatással az adatok tárolására és az adatok beíratára.
Tartalom
A szövegformátumok áttekintése
A Rövid szöveg és a Hosszú szöveg (más néven Feljegyzés) adattípusnak nincs előre definiált formátuma. A Rövid szöveg adattípus csak egyéni formátumokat tartalmaz. A Hosszú szöveg adattípus egyéni és Rich Text formátumot is tartalmaz. Ha nem ad meg formátumot, az Access balra igazítja az adatlapok teljes szövegét.
Általában egyéni formátumokat alkalmaz a Rövid szöveg és a Hosszú szöveg adattípusra, hogy a táblázat adatai könnyebben olvashatók legyen. Ha például egy űrlap segítségével gyűjt hitelkártyaszámokat, és szóközök nélkül tárolja ezeket a számokat, egyéni formátummal is felveheti a megfelelő szóközöket a hitelkártyaszámok könnyebb olvashatóságának érdekében.
A szövegmezők egyéni formátumai legfeljebb két szakaszból választhatnak. Minden szakasz egy mező különböző adatainak formátumspecifikációját tartalmazza.
Szakasz |
Leírás |
Első |
Formázás szöveggel formázott mezőkhöz |
Másodperc |
Formázza a nulla hosszúságú karakterláncokat és Null értékeket tartalmazó mezőket. |
Ha például van egy olyan szövegmezővezérlő amelyben meg szeretné jelenni a "Nincs" szót, ha nincs karakterlánc a mezőben, begépelheti az egyéni formátumot ,;" Nincs" érték a vezérlő Format tulajdonságának beállításaként. Az első szakaszban a @ szimbólum hatására megjelenik a mező szövege, a második szakaszban pedig a "Nincs" szó, ha nulla hosszúságú karakterlánc vagy Null érték szerepel a mezőben.
A Format függvény egy értéket ad vissza egy nulla hosszúságú karakterlánchoz, egy másikat null értékhez.
Az adatbeviteli formátum szabályozása beviteli maszkokkal. Ha hosszú szöveg adattípusú egyszerű szöveget szeretne javítani, lásd: Rich Text mező hozzáadása.
Egyéni formátum alkalmazása
-
Nyissa meg a táblát Tervező nézetben.
-
A tervezőrács felső részén jelölje ki a formázni kívánt Dátum/Idő mezőt.
-
A Mezőtulajdonságok szakaszban jelölje ki az Általános lapot, kattintson a Formátum mező melletti cellára, és írja be a formázási igényeknek megfelelő karaktereket.
-
Miután beír egy formátumot, megjelenik a Tulajdonságfrissítési beállítások gomb, és lehetővé teszi, hogy a formátumot a többi olyan táblamezőre és űrlapvezérlőre alkalmazza, amely logikailag örökli azt. Ha a módosításokat az egész adatbázisban alkalmaznia kell, kattintson az intelligens címkére, majd kattintson a Formátum frissítése mindenhol, <mezőnév> használ. Ebben az esetben a Mezőnév a Szöveg mező neve.
-
Ha a módosításokat a teljes adatbázisra alkalmazza, megjelenik a Tulajdonságok frissítése párbeszédpanel, és megjeleníti azokat az űrlapokat és egyéb objektumokat, amelyek öröklik az új formátumot. A formátum alkalmazáshoz kattintson az Igen gombra.
További információ: Mezőtulajdonság propagálása.
-
Mentse a módosításokat, majd Adatlap nézetre váltva nézze meg, hogy a formátum megfelel-e az igényeinek.
-
Az egyéni szövegformázás tesztelése az alábbi módokon:
-
Írjon be nagy- vagy kisbetűket, és nézze meg, hogy a formátum hogyan kezeli az adatokat.
-
Írjon be egy nulla hosszúságú karakterláncot vagy egy null értéket, és nézze meg, hogy megfelelő-e az eredmény.
-
Példák egyéni formátumokra
Az alábbiakban egyéni szövegformátumokra talál példákat.
Beállítás |
Adatok |
Megjelenítés |
@@@-@@-@@@@ |
465043799 |
465-04-3799 |
@@@@@@@@@ |
465-04-3799 |
465-04-3799 |
> |
davolio |
DAVOLIO |
< |
davolio |
davolio |
@;" Ismeretlen" |
Null érték |
Ismeretlen |
Nulla hosszúságú karakterlánc |
Ismeretlen |
|
Bármilyen szöveg |
Ugyanaz a szöveg jelenik meg, mint a beírt szöveg |
Egyéni formázási karakterek
Megjegyzés: Ha egyéni formátumot alkalmaz a Hosszú szöveg vagy a Feljegyzés mezőkre, a megjelenítés 255 karakterre csonkol.
Egyéni formátum létrehozásához használja az alábbi karaktereket helyőrzőként és elválasztóként.
Karakter |
Leírás |
@ |
A formázási karakterláncban a pozíciójához rendelkezésre álló karakterek megjelenítésére használható. Ha az Access az összes karaktert elhelyezi a mögöttes adatokban, a többi helyőrző üres szóközként jelenik meg. Ha például a formátum karakterlánca @@@@@ és az alapul szolgáló szöveg az ABC, a szöveg két kezdő üres szóközt tartalmaz balra igazítva. |
& |
A formázási karakterláncban a pozíciójához rendelkezésre álló karakterek megjelenítésére használható. Ha az Access az összes karaktert elhelyezi a mögöttes adatokban, a többi helyőrző nem jelenít meg semmit. Ha például a formázási karakterlánc &&&&& és a szöveg ABC, csak a balra igazított szöveg jelenik meg. |
! |
A helyőrző karakterek jobbról balra helyett balról jobbra való kitöltésének kényszerítője. Ezt a karaktert a formázási karakterlánc elején kell használnia. |
< |
A teljes szöveg kisbetűssé kényszeríti. Ezt a karaktert egy formázási karakterlánc elején kell használnia, de előtte felkiáltójel (!) |
> |
A teljes szöveg nagybetűsre kényszeríti. Ezt a karaktert egy formázási karakterlánc elején kell használnia, de előtte felkiáltójel (!) |
* |
Ha használja, a csillag (*) utáni karakterből egy kitöltő karakter lesz – ez egy üres szóközök kitöltésére használt karakter. Az Access a szöveget általában balra igazítottként jeleníti meg, és az értéktől jobbra található bármelyik területet üres szóközökre tölti ki. A formátum karakterláncának bármely helyében felvehet kitöltési karaktereket. Ha így van, az Access minden üres szóközt kitölt a megadott karakterrel. |
Üres szóköz, + - $ () |
Üres szóközök, matematikai karakterek (+ -), pénzügyi szimbólumok ($ ¥ £) és zárójelek beszúrása a formátum-karakterláncok bármely útjára. Ha más általános matematikai szimbólumokat szeretne használni, például perjelet (\ vagy /) és csillagot (*), tegye őket idézőjelek közé – vegye figyelembe, hogy ezeket a karaktereket bárhol a formátum karakterláncában használhatja. |
"Literál" |
A felhasználóknak megjeleníteni kívánt szöveget idézőjelek közé kell tenni. |
\ |
Arra kényszeríti az Accesst, hogy az közvetlenül utána következő karaktert jelenítse meg. Ez ugyanaz, mint amikor idézőjelek közé kell tenni egy karaktert. |
[szín] |
A formátum egy szakaszának minden értékére alkalmaz egy színt. A nevet szögletes zárójelek közé kell zárva lennie, és a következő nevek valamelyikét kell használnia: fekete, kék, ciánkék, zöld, bíbor, piros, sárga vagy fehér. |